Storm reports in North Carolina

North Carolina

DateDescription
08/03/20226:33 PM CDTAt least ten reports of trees down across the northern parts of the county. Time/location estimated from radar.
08/03/20226:08 PM CDTMultiple trees down in the northern part of the county. Time/location estimated from radar.
08/03/20224:49 PM CDTTrees blown down onto powerlines resulted in a a large power outage.
08/03/20224:46 PM CDTA local report indicates 64 MPH wind near 5 ENE EAST LAURINBURG
08/03/20224:43 PM CDTTree reported down across nc-130 near the queheel fire department. Time estimated by radar.
08/03/20224:36 PM CDTMultiple trees down and power outages just west of maxton. Time estimated by radar.
08/03/20223:16 AM CDT At 815 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located 13 miles northwest of Rutherfordton, or near Lake Lure, moving north at 10 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and penny size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Expect damage to trees and power lines. Locations impacted include... Black Mountain, Swannanoa, Lake Lure, Old Fort, Chimney Rock Village, Chimney Rock State Park, Shingle Hollow, Green Hill, Montreat and Bat Cave.
08/03/20222:18 AM CDT At 718 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located 8 miles northeast of Forest City, or 5 miles west of Polkville, moving northwest at 10 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and penny size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Expect damage to trees and power lines. Locations impacted include... Forest City, Rutherfordton, Spindale, Polkville, Ellenboro, Bostic, Thermal City, Sunshine, Union Mills and Shingle Hollow.
08/03/20222:01 AM CDT At 701 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located 5 miles north of Robbinsville, or near Fontana Village, moving northwest at 10 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and penny size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Expect damage to trees and power lines. Locations impacted include... Robbinsville, Town Of Santeetlah, Fontana Lake, Fontana Village, Lake Santeetlah, Smoky Mountains-Twentymile Creek, Stecoah, Tapoco, Cheoah and Deals Gap.
08/03/202212:33 AM CDT At 532 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located over Maxton, or near Laurinburg, and is nearly stationary.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and quarter size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Minor hail damage to vehicles is possible. Expect wind damage to trees and power lines. Locations impacted include... Red Springs, Maxton, Wakulla and Prospect.
08/03/202212:33 AM CDT At 532 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located over Maxton, or 7 miles east of Laurinburg, moving north at 10 mph. H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ts and quarter size hail.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...Hail damage to vehicles is expected. Expect wind damage to roofs, siding, and trees. Locations impacted include... Laurinburg, Maxton, Wagram, East Laurinburg and Bowmore.
08/02/20227:15 PM CDTA few trees and large limbs down in fletcher community park. Pea to marble hail was also reported.
08/02/20227:00 PM CDTFire dept respond to multiple trees down in the marion area. Time estimated from radar.
